2021
07-22
07-22
sql中mod()函数取余数的用法
Mod(a,b)在sql中的意思是a/b的余数(即a%b)基础用法:如果id需要是偶数或者奇数时就可以使用mod。mod(id,2)=1是指id是奇数。mod(id,2)=0是指id是偶数。selectmod(3,2)fromdual执行如图:例如:根据身份证判定该员工是否是男女,从而实现对性别的更新。身份证号的第17位数字,奇数为男性,偶数为女性SEXCHAR(1)NOTNULL,--**性别:1男,2女UPDATEtable_nameSETSEX=(CASEWHENmod(identifynumber[17],2)=...
继续阅读 >